
Slaves To Darkness (Paperback) The Horus Heresy Book 51
A Horus Heresy novel
As the traitor fleet closes on Terra turmoil grips its heart. Horus lies wounded and as the greatest battle of all time looms it falls to Maloghurst the Twisted to hold the force together and save the
Warmaster...
READ IT BECAUSE
The time is nearly here… but first the events of Wolfsbane have left Horus in a bad way and now we get to take a look at the inner workings of the Traitor fleet as it threatens to fall apart.
THE STORY
After a long and gruelling conflict the traitors at last close upon Terra. But time is dwindling for an attack. Both Guilliman and the Lion are returning with all haste and their armies could turn the
tide. The hosts of the Warmaster must unite for only then can they attack the Throneworld itself. While Mortarion is sent on ahead as the fleet’s vanguard it falls to Lorgar and Perturabo to
marshal Fulgrim and Angron both now elevated to daemonhood and perhaps beyond even the will of the Warmaster to command. But Horus lies wounded and as the greatest battle the galaxy
has ever known looms it is up to Maloghurst to hold his fractious Legion together and to wrench Horus himself from the edge of oblivion.
Written by John French
